Does anybody know if you can tell the difference (externally that is) between the 150 and 180bhp Golf GTi? Is the "i" red on the 180?

My neighbour has one but i'm not going to ask him because he'd probably lie and say its the 180.

Much obliged

After a long trail round other VAG forums it appears the difference between 150 and 180 is that the 150 has a 5 speed box and the 180 has a 6 speed box. Still haven't stumbled across whether the red i makes a difference.

SkodiRS you are definitely right about the anniversary being a 180, apparently it was the first golf to be available with that version of engine but after that it became available as an option on the standard GTi.

After more searching the red i appears to be down to what the factory had in stock. If it was a silver day then thats what u got. Although dealers supplied red ones to fit at your own leisure.

Also it appears the 180 got ventilated rear discs.

The only external indication is the brakes are bigger. The 180 has 312mm up front and 256mm vented at the rear whilst the 150 has 288mm at the front and small unvented at the rear (can't remeber exact size). Also the non-turbo GTI's don't have a 3rd rear headrest.
